## Artifact Signing — Inventory Reconciliation Job

The nightly reconciliation job for Stockline now signs its output manifests before upload. Unsigned manifests are rejected by the Ledgerbox ingest as of build 412. Two mismatches last week traced to a stale key on the runner pool; rotated Tuesday. Action for sync: confirm all runners pull the current key at job start. The active signing key for the reconciliation pipeline is as follows.

signing key of yafop-taguf = bky3_Kre

Runbook: Largefile diff viewer (Spanwick) — slow render complaints. When a user reports the diff pane hanging on files over the size ceiling, first confirm the streaming renderer is engaged rather than the legacy in-memory path; the request log will show a chunked flag. If chunking is absent, the worker likely fell back after a cache miss. Restart the render workers one at a time, never all at once, and verify memory settles below 70%. Confirm the instance is running with these configuration values.

service settings:
[pelius]
port = 7000
region = north-2
host = pelius.tolvaqhq.internal
team = casax
timeout_ms = 2000
retries = 1

Leadership Review Briefing — Billing Transition, Soravel Software

Prepared for: Finance Team

We are moving all Pellwright subscriptions from monthly to annual billing starting next fiscal year. Expected effects: improved cash position in Q1, reduced invoicing overhead, and a modest churn bump we've modeled at 3–4%. Existing monthly customers receive a 10% annual conversion incentive. Revenue recognition treatment has been reviewed with our auditors.

The strategic motivation for the timing is captured in the note below.

confidential, bajeg-taguf: Holaxox Systems plans to raise the Gilok list price by 32 percent in October.